Pop Up Painting's 'artist of the week' is Gerhard Richter. Gerhard Richter (b. 1932) is a German painter who creates both abstract and realist paintings. Early in Richter’s career the artist created large format photorealistic paintings, many of which were painted in greyscale tones to mimic black and white photographs. PopUp Painting's artist of the week is Richard Diebenkorn. Diebenkorn was an American painter whose work was associated with the 'abstract expressionist' movement. Diebenkorn's practice initially embraced abstraction, in particular abstract landscapes, before making what was a surprising change of direction to figuration in the mid-1950s, which would persist until the mid 1960s.
